London GBCond Nast is seeking a highly experienced Global Editorial Director (GED) to lead Vanity Fair across markets. Were looking for a visionary leader who will be responsible for shaping the values sensibility and aesthetic of the title. The role will have oversight of the editorial direction brand strategy audience development operations and all content and brand extensions. The position develops strategies to drive editorial excellence audience growth and revenue.
The GED is a senior and publicfacing role and the successful candidate will play a crucial part in representing the title both within the company and externally to the industry. The position will bring extensive experience across all platforms including digital video print audio and social. Opportunities to work with Cond Nasts TV & Film division are included in responsibilities as well as experience in building and leading teams.
You will partner with colleagues in Commercial Consumer Marketing Finance and other divisions to develop and execute a robust business strategy that prioritises focus areas with the most opportunity while being aligned with your editorial vision and the brands values.
This role reports to Cond Nasts Global Chief Content Officer.
Responsibilities:
Editorial Brand Strategy & Growth
Grow and guide the success of the Vanity Fair brand globally (as measured by brand reputation point of distinction audience engagement revenue brand profitability etc.
Define and implement an editorial strategy and direction for cultural relevance while maintaining a sustainable competitive advantage to meet agreed upon KPIs operating and creative budgets.
Ensure consistency of the title globally while also delivering sufficient volume of local content to maintain distinctiveness and quality.
Ideate and conceptualise content that speaks to a diverse and highly engaged audience and drives global audience growth.
Understand the evolving global media landscape and ensure the brand is responding appropriately to meet changing consumer needs.
Understand consumer behaviour and needs to ensure the brand is best serving target audiences and communities meeting them where they are and in ways they wish to interact.
Build on brand tent poles particularly the Oscars Party to cultivate brand affinity sponsorship audience development and distinct programming and content to be distributed globally across all channels.
Uphold brand value and integrity to build loyalty and community.
Identify opportunities for collaboration across markets to create a true Global offering including but not limited to key cultural moments events and experiences.
Ability to think globally act locally and be culturally aware of optimizing content across VF and developing new and innovative ways of telling stories across multiple platforms including digital print video and social.
Content Delivery
Ensure the highest quality journalism is executed across all markets and platforms meeting Cond Nast standards and expectations.
Practice adherence to journalistic compliance and legal standards adjudicate editorial disagreements remove barriers to .
Understand the cultural sensibilities and content opportunities of individual markets to target content mix and set programming.
Partner with Operations and local Leaders to oversee the adaptation of global stories ideation of local content and schedule management to ensure work remains on time and on budget.
Establish strategies and assets for third party platforms as a marketing and distribution tool.
Assign and topline edit content as needed.
Team Leadership & Management
Lead a team of highly skilled editors writers creatives and managers.
Leading by example in inspiring developing motivating and uniting the team across markets.
Prioritise diversity and inclusivity in all people practices including hiring management employee development performance management and team culture.
Foster an environment of collaboration and innovation to overcome creative challenges while simultaneously meeting business objectives.
Collaborate effectively with Finance People and other business partners on annual budgets brand P&L and hiring/staffing plans.
Strengthen collaboration across departments and markets to ensure cohesive messaging and strategy .
Foster a culture of creativity and innovation encouraging new ideas and approaches.
Business Development
Partner with Revenue teams on strategy opportunities and events that are aligned with the Vanity Fair brand vision and standards.
Leverage the use of digital tools and best practices to drive business objectives (e.g. audience engagement and growth subscription conversion commerce revenue)
Develop relationships with external talent internationally and represent the brand at events.
Work with the Communications and Marketing teams to develop press and marketing strategies for the brand with an emphasis on growing brand recognition and affinity.
Skills & Qualifications:
1015 years of experience in a senior editorial role leading teams across platforms.
Strong business acumen excellent editing skills networking and interpersonal skills and the ability to guide a team towards business goals.
Demonstrated success in producing culturally relevant and diverse content.
A flair for storytelling and a proven track record of driving culture and identifying trends and topics to cover and determining the platforms on which they should run.
An entrepreneurial mindset with a focus on new opportunities for audience growth.
Proven history of delivering exceptional content in a multichannel environment with an innovative approach to using digital tools.
Experience of working closely with business teams to identify and collaborate on revenue generating projects.
Demonstrated experience in building a culture of trust and inclusion and leading through organisational and cultural change.
Experienced leader with an ability to empower and mentor teams. Ability to build and maintain a culture of trust and inclusion.
Strong interpersonal communications skills and the ability to work effectively with colleagues in a global matrix organisation cross departments and at differing levels of seniority.
Confident and experienced public speaker.
Wellestablished network within the entertainment sector with a keen interest in all aspects of the industry.
